Combatting Illegal Immigration; Revising the oath a person subscribes to upon registering to vote; providing criminal penalties for unauthorized aliens who willfully swear or affirm to any oath or affirmation in connection with or arising out of voting or elections and for persons who have knowledge that such a registrant is an unauthorized alien, etc.
Combatting Illegal Immigration, Terrorist Organizations, and Transnational Organized Crime and Their Illegal Immigrant Participants; Revising the definition of the term “criminal gang” and defining the term “transnational criminal organization”; authorizing the penalty enhancement of certain offenses upon a finding by the factfinder that the defendant committed the charged offense for specified purposes; specifying that all profits, proceeds, and instrumentalities of hate group activity, terrorist organization activity, and transnational criminal organization activity and all property used or intended or attempted to be used to facilitate such criminal activity are subject to seizure and forfeiture under the Florida Contraband Forfeiture Act; providing criminal penalties for persons who knowingly initiate, organize, plan, finance, direct, manage, or supervise a hate group’s activities, terrorist organization’s activities, or transnational criminal organization’s activities, etc.
Combatting Illegal Immigration; Prohibiting licensed money services businesses from initiating foreign remittance transfers unless they have verified that the sender is not an unauthorized alien; defining the term “foreign remittance transfer”; requiring the Financial Services Commission to adopt certain rules; requiring that licensees make, keep, and preserve for 5 years records of certain documentation and penalties paid; authorizing the Office of Financial Regulation of the commission to request, and requiring licensees to provide, records of certain documentation, etc.
Combatting Illegal Immigration; Requiring each state and county law enforcement agency, and any other law enforcement agency with more than 25 sworn or certified law enforcement officers, to enter into a written agreement with the United States Immigration and Customs Enforcement to participate in a certain immigration program; creating the Unauthorized Alien Transport Program within the Division of Emergency Management, etc. APPROPRIATION: $3,000,000
Expedited Approval of Residential Building Permits; Requiring certain governing bodies, by a date certain, to each create a program to expedite the process for issuing residential building permits before a final plat is recorded; requiring a governing body to create certain processes for purposes of the program; authorizing a governing body to issue addresses and temporary parcel identification numbers for specified purposes; prohibiting a governing body from making substantive changes to a preliminary plat without written consent, etc.
Progressive Supranuclear Palsy and Other Neurodegenerative Diseases Policy Committee; Citing this act as the “Justo R. Cortes Progressive Supranuclear Palsy Act”; requiring the State Surgeon General to establish a progressive supranuclear palsy and other neurodegenerative diseases policy committee; requiring the Department of Health to provide staff and administrative support to the committee; providing for duties, membership, and meetings of the committee; requiring the State Surgeon General to submit a progress report and a final report by a specified date to the Governor and the Legislature, etc.

Public Employees; Revising a prohibition on dues to certain mass transit employees; providing that specified employee organizations have the right to have its dues and uniform assessments deducted and collected by the employer from the salaries of those employees who authorized such deduction and collection; revising the application employee organizations must submit to register as certified bargaining agents; providing transitional provisions regarding the renewal of registration of employee organizations during a specified timeframe, etc.
Individuals with Disabilities; Revising provisions related to programs and services provided by the Agency for Persons with Disabilities; requiring the agency, within available resources, to offer voluntary participation care navigation services to clients and their caregivers at specified times; requiring the agency to develop and implement an online application process; revising which types of clients are eligible for an individual support plan; clarifying the timeframe within which a family or individual support plan must be developed, etc. APPROPRIATION: $38,852,223
